    direct navigation traffic/type in

    hi all

    can someone pls explain if it always goes to .com?

    i.e. if i type cars into url, will the browser auctomatically take me to cars.com?

    or if im based in the UK will it take me to cars.co.uk?

    does it vary from browser to browser?

    anything ive missed..?

    Thanks

    ---------- Post added at 06:41 PM ---------- Previous post was at 06:34 PM ----------

    also, if i type credit(space)cards into the url will the browser integrate a dash? i.e. credit-cards? or am i reinventing the wheel..?

    If you type a domain without the extension the browser will first look for a matching hostname in your network (intranet etc).
    Certain browsers will then try appending .com or your ccTLD to the name.

    If you type 2 words in the URL bar in Opera, this will launch a google search.
    It's pretty much browser-dependent behavior.

    try for yourself, i typed in "cars" in the address bar and google search came up


    however what you're referring to, is when someone actually types in the full domain name with extension in the address bar of their browser


    that is type-in traffic or directly navigating to the site of choice ....or what you think will be there.
